An update that fixes 8 vulnerabilities is now available

Summary

This update for qemu fixes the following issues: Security issues fixed: - CVE-2019-9824: Fixed an information leak in slirp (bsc#1129622) - CVE-2019-8934: Added method to specify whether or not to expose certain ppc64 host information, which can be considered a security issue (bsc#1126455) - CVE-2019-3812: Fixed OOB memory access and information leak in virtual monitor interface (bsc#1125721) - CVE-2018-20815: Fix DOS possibility in device tree processing (bsc#1130675) - Adjust fix for CVE-2019-8934 (bsc#1126455) to match the latest upstream adjustments for the same. Basically now the security fix is to provide a dummy host-model and host-serial value, which overrides getting that value from the host - CVE-2018-12126 CVE-2018-12127 CVE-2018-12130 CVE-2019-11091: Added x86
